We stayed here for a family trip. We stayed in a one bedroom king suite. An important thing to note about these rooms as it is not obvious from description or photos is that the bedroom isn't private. The description says there is a king bedroom and two pull out couches. There are two rooms but they don't explain that the second pull out couch is in the king bedroom. This was a family trip where we thought the kids would get their own space and we'd get ours but that was not the case because one of the couches is in the bedroom. Not a huge issue but guests should be able to see the layout of the room. There are two TVs that was information I also could not find online. Continuing with the room overall it was good. Plenty of space for our family of 5. My complaints are about cleanliness and design. The room never felt unsanitary but it could use a bit more care in the cleaning. There was gunk around the bottles in the shower as well as the soap holder. There was a Bobby pin in the floor of the bathroom when we arrived as well. The room did not get refreshed during the day either. We had to request it that's fine but make sure guests are aware this isn't a daily service or that it's by request only. As far as the design of the room the bathroom door was a sliding door that would not stay closed. We had to have someone outside the bathroom prop luggage against the door for each use. Very inconvenient. Also we're all in favor of reusing our towels. But there was no where to hang them! The room can accommodate 6 people how can 6 people hang towels on the bar you'd use for the hand towel? It's an easy fix just add a few hooks to the bathroom there was wall space to accommodate them. Lastly for the room though it had two pull out couches there was not adequate bedding for them provided. There were no fitted sheets at all and only two extra pillows. Again this room is supposed to accommodate 6 adults. We asked for what was needed and got it but it would save everyone time to simply provide what is needed to make the room live up to its occupancy rating. Moving on from the room I want to say every staff member we encountered was lovely. They were friendly, caring and helpful. My last issue was the pool. My kids were very excited to use the pool in the evenings but after trying it once I had to say no more. It was so gross. You could not see your feet at all in the shallow end even because the water was so hazy and dirty. It was pretty clear the filters were not running no output from the jets and no signs of intake either. Major yuck and health hazard. I notified the front desk of the state of the pool and was told that maintenance had been working on it earlier that day but nothing could be done at this time to correct the issue. Closing on a positive note breakfast each morning was pleasant. The area was kept very clean and restocked. Overall it was a good stay but I'm not sure I'd choose it again.
